PNNL Says Rotting Teeth Might Not be Your Fault
There are lots of reasons for tooth decay...too many sweets, don't brush often enough, never floss, meth-head. But what about genetics? Can tooth decay and rotting teeth be something you inherited from your parents or grandparents? A PNNL scientist thinks so. It has to do with poor tooth enamel.
